Output e9ca9c054656da226e751375371fc35ce5138f076139c824017fe05499577aa5:3

value
876069
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f476d7a7f96046e22ebf5341a953bf7fb5cf8ded OP_EQUAL
address
3PydAfZD3rJNczoCCaDQg2a5m8e1aKBPMW
transaction
e9ca9c054656da226e751375371fc35ce5138f076139c824017fe05499577aa5
confirmations
354240
spent
true